MARINE NOTICE
No. 77 of 2013
SHANNON NAVIGATION
Lough Derg
Ballina
Dragon Boat Racing
Waterways Ireland wishes to advise masters and owners that a dragon boat racing event will take place in Ballina on Sun 7 July between 1300 hrs and 1800hrs.
Masters are requested to note any advice from safety marshals when passing through this section of the navigation.

MARINE NOTICE
No. 68 of 2013
SHANNON NAVIGATION
ATHLONE to PORTUMNA
SHANNON ONE DESIGN (SOD)
LONG DISTANCE SAIL IN COMPANY
29 TH . and 30 th . June 2013
Waterways Ireland wishes to advise masters and owners of vessels of the above cruise in company. SODs will depart from Athlone lock to Banagher harbour on Sat the 29 th and from Banagher to Portumna bridge on Sun 30 th .
Masters of powerboats are requested to heed their wash when passing vessels under sail and accordingly to observe the navigation rules.

MARINE NOTICE
No 61 of 2013
SHANNON NAVIGATION
Athlone
Shannon Swim
Waterways Ireland wishes to advise masters and users of the Shannon Navigation that the "Shannon Swim" event will take place in Athlone on Sat 22 nd . June between 1800 hrs and 2000hrs.
The start of the swimming course will be in the vicinity of the Athlone By-Pass (M6) Bridge and will proceed down river to the Athlone Town Bridge.
Masters are requested to proceed at slow speed and with minimum wash when in this area of the navigation and to note any advice given by race marshals and safety boat crew when approaching the course.

MARINE NOTICE
No 55 of 2013
SHANNON NAVIGATION
Lough Ree - Killinure Lough
Athlone Boat Club Regatta
Mooring Restrictions at Coosan Pt. Lough Ree
Marine Notice No. 45 of 2013 refers.
Masters are advised that the southern half of Coosan Point moorings will closed to berthing vessels from noon on Fri 14 th until 2100 hrs on Sat 15 th Jun.
This restriction is for safety reasons as the rowing course finishing line is adjacent to the moorings and manoeuvring vessels will pose a hazard.

#InlandWaterways - Waterways Ireland is advising masters and users of the Shannon Navigation that a triathlon event will take place on Saturday 8 June in the environs of Portrunny Harbour.
The swimming course will be laid out adjacent to the moorings in the harbour, and will be active from 11.30am till 1pm on the day.
Swimmers on the course will be accompanied by a safety boat and kayaks.
Masters are requested to give the swimmers a wide berth and to navigate at slow speed and with a low wash when passing the area, and to heed any instructions or advice given by the event marshals.
#shannonnavigation – Works to upgrade the floating moorings at Acres Lake, Drumshanbo on the Shannon navigation will commence 16th April 2013.
There is no access permitted to the floating moorings, by land or water, during the upgrade works which are due to be complete by 3rd May 2013.
Waterways Ireland says it apologises for any inconvenience caused during these works and advises that alternative mooring facilities are close by at Drumshanbo Lock.
Notice of Upcoming Restrictions at Sarsfield Lock
#InlandWaterways - Waterways Ireland wishes to advise masters and owners of vessels and boats on the Shannon Navigation that Sarsfield’s Lock in Limerick will be operated on restricted service from Thursday 28 February to Saturday 9 March 2013.
During this time the lock will only operate from 10am to 12.30pm daily.
Masters and owners are requested to ring the lockkeeper at 087 797 2998 one day prior to making their passage.
Lock Gate Maintenance, 'Head of River' Race on Shannon Navigation
#InlandWaterways - Waterways Ireland wishes to advise masters and owners on the Shannon Navigation that work will commence on the lock gates at Tarmonbarry Lock next Monday 14 January.
These works will be on-going for a period of approximately eight weeks until Thursday 14 March 2013. An alternative passage maybe accessed via the Camlin river loop upstream of Tarmonbarry Lock and the Clondra Canal downstream of the lock.
The cross-border body for Ireland's inland waterways also advises that the Carrick-on-Shannon Rowing Club's Head of River race will take place on Saturday 23 February from 9am till 5pm.
Masters of vessels are requested to proceed at slow speed and with minimum wash when passing this stretch of the navigation and to heed any advice or instructions issued by the regatta officials.
Meanwhile, Waterways Ireland has published a general marine notice reminding masters and owners of their responsibilities when navigating Ireland's rivers, lakes and canals.
The notice includes information on vessel registration, canal permits, public berthing, smart cards for service payments, speed restrictions, water safety and other important details for anyone boating in Ireland North and South.
